Output 094dca27527bf8d2acb8942f8cdfe3a045318a7950bdf53fcbfbf58bc84fc0e2:1

value
19678664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91249f5bb8b24b742072ef9bcb3a89a6c0344399 OP_EQUAL
address
3EvTmwAH7h3fVn8uuYWCAimfY9VExDK3xG
transaction
094dca27527bf8d2acb8942f8cdfe3a045318a7950bdf53fcbfbf58bc84fc0e2
confirmations
501540
spent
true